– R. K. Brown & M. Norton. Tyndale. This is a unique daily devotional book based on the great hymns of the faith. The text of each hymn is printed in full for you to read and ponder, and William J. Petersen and Randy Petersen have written brief biographical and devotional notes for each hymn

– Jerry Bridges. NavPress. Bridges is the author of the best seller ‘The Pursuit of Holiness’ which has sold more than one million copies. This is a good, practical resource on key doctrines like propitiation, justification, regeneration, sanctification and more.
